Brandegee poplar
Populus brandegeei
Description
The Brandegee poplar (Populus brandegeei) is a distinctive tree species belonging to the Salicaceae family. Unlike many riparian poplars, this specific species has evolved to survive in more arid environments, making it a subject of interest for both botanical research and specialized silviculture.
Originating from Mexico, specifically the Baja California region, this tree is naturally adapted to canyons and seasonal watercourses. Its native habitat requires it to be resilient against seasonal water shortages, leading to a unique physiological makeup that differs from common fast-growing poplar hybrids found in temperate forest zones.
Botanically, Populus brandegeei exhibits specific leaf structures and bark characteristics that assist in water retention. The tree's structure allows it to withstand high solar radiation and periodic heatwaves, which are typical for its geographical range. Its growth rate is generally moderate, prioritizing stability over rapid biomass accumulation.
In terms of agricultural requirements, the species thrives in well-drained, porous soils. While it can handle dry periods once established, initial planting requires consistent moisture management. Soil aeration is critical, as heavy clay soils that retain excessive moisture can cause stress or root diseases, hindering the development of the tree.
Management and potential use of this species include:
- Use in restoration projects for arid canyon ecosystems.
- Selection for breeding programs aimed at drought tolerance.
- Ornamental planting in xeric landscape architecture.
- Monitoring for pests such as wood-boring insects and rust fungi.
